The British film “Dough,” billed in Spanish as “El ingrediente secreto,” is an official selection of the International Jewish Film Festival in Mexico, which is branching out to Mérida this year.
The plot involves an old Jewish baker who struggles to keep his business afloat until his young Muslim apprentice throws cannabis in the dough and sends sales skyward with “the secret ingredient.”
The film, a comedy-drama directed by John Goldschmidt, is 94 minutes long, screened in English with Spanish subtitles.
